Abstract :
An initially homogeneous traffic flow will change into a stable traffic flow with fixed speed, density and flow rate, whatever the initially state is free flow or oversaturated flow. The traffic demand on the road changes with the expected travel time, which was obtained by the Full Velocity Difference model. The simulation results show the final state is an stable, unsaturated traffic flow.
